You might remember Canadian actress and fitness model Vicki Pratt from her guest appearances on nearly every single syndicated show of the 1990s

The reason for this was simple: in the 1990s, US productions did a lot of television production in Canada (specifically, British Columbia) because of tax incentives and loopholes, and as a local tanned, fit Canadian with ultra-ripped abs (the mid to late 90s was the first era women having visible abs was “the look”), she was the right person in the right place at the right time

In fact, part of the reason there were so many smaller companies filming in Canada in the mid to late 90s was because tax loopholes allowed Producers-esque “creative accounting” that was borderline illegal, and certainly unethical. So yes, shady accounting practices were to blame for the existence of your favorite Canada-filmed 90s syndicated shows that in most markets were dumped on Saturdays or Sundays (Stargate SG-1 being the standout of this era everyone remembers). That’s also the reason a lot of them were just plain lousy: they didn’t exist to entertain you, but were mainly a financial scam. 

Some people, rather chauvinistically, I might add, attribute Vicki Pratt’s career to her husband, big shot Canadian director T.J. Scott (yes, as in Star Trek Discovery) but actually, as near as I can determine, initially, it was in fact the other way around: as in Vicki Pratt’s connections got her husband directing jobs on series she worked on, which he used to create a resume early on.

The second picture from Xena and third picture from Cleopatra 2525 are not from Canadian filmed shows however. They are from shows filmed in New Zealand. Xena, Hercules, Cleopatra 2525, and Jack of All Trades are among the 90s and early 2000s shows filmed in New Zealand. A lot of the Power Rangers series also got filmed in new Zealand. That is whey a lot of Australian and New Zealand actors are seen in those shows

The artwork is based heavily off of the 1984 Dune movie. You might notice the top middle and bottom right charter is based on actor Kyle MacLachlan better known for his role as Dale Cooper in Twin Peaks. The movie also featured Patrick Stewart and Sting from the band The Police. Unfortunately they did not use Patrick Stewart’s likeness of his charter in the movie Gurney Halleck for the video game. The bottom middle is Lady Jessica  based on actress Francesca Annis from the movie.

I remember playing this Dune game developed by Cryo interactive and published by Virgin Games on a friends computer. But it was eclipsed by the game Dune 2 that was released the very same year that is a lot like the 1995 Command & Conquer and early 1994 Warcraft games that where clearly influenced by it. Dune 2 was developed by Westwood Studios and released also by Virgin Games.

I remember when most video remotes even for the VHS recorders had two buttons you needed to hold down together to start recording so you didn't accidentally hit record by mistake like the two record buttons on the remote in the picture.

Although VHS won the war for the home video recorder, the Betamax format did not actually get killed off. It was the basis of the Betacam videotape format used in TV studios and for professional high-quality video cameras.

Sony only stopped production and sale of new Betamax tapes in March 2016

Maybe they need to start selling Adults real Butterbeer. So many think it is a fictional drink created by J.K. Rowling but it is a real English drink made with English Ale and a few other ingredients that dates back to at least 1588 when the first known recipe of it was published.
